In the dumped PHP class, we must use get() and not get*Service() methods to get services.
That's because all calls must be managed by get(). From the outside, you can call
get*Service() because as they are protected, they are caught by the __call() method;
which is not the case obviously when it is used internally.
If not, if you override a service with set(), this won't work when a service
depends on this one (the default one will still be used).
Some explanations on how it works now:
* The Session is an optional dependency of the Request. If you create the
Request yourself (which is mandatory now in the front controller) and if
you don't inject a Session yourself (which is recommended if you want the
session to be configured via dependency injection), the Symfony2 Kernel
will associate the Session configured in the Container with the Request
automatically.
* When duplicating a request, the session is shared between the parent and
the child (that's because duplicated requests are sub-requests of the main
one most of the time.) Notice that when you use ::create(), the behavior is
the same as for the constructor; no session is attached to the Request.
* Symfony2 tries hard to not create a session cookie when it is not needed
but a Session object is always available (the cookie is only created when
"something" is stored in the session.)
* Symfony2 only starts a session when:
* A session already exists in the request ($_COOKIE[session_name()] is
defined -- this is done by RequestListener);
* There is something written in the session object (the cookie will be sent
to the Client).
* Notice that reading from the session does not start the session anymore (as
we don't need to start a new session to get the default values, and because
if a session exists, it has already been started by RequestListener.)

So, we always escape data, which means that sometimes, we will try to escape already
escaped data. This is not a problem for everything except strings. That's because
strings are not wrapped with an object like everything else (for performance reason).
This means that all escapers must be able to avoid double-escaping (that's the case
for the default escapers as both htmlspecialchars() and htmlentities() have a flag
that does just this).
